The premium research compound highlighted here is Glutathione (L-Glutathione), a naturally occurring tripeptide composed of glutamine, cysteine, and glycine. It is widely studied for its central role in cellular detoxification, oxidative stress regulation, and redox balance. As one of the most important intracellular antioxidants, Glutathione is a key focus in research exploring cellular protection mechanisms, metabolic stability, and biological resilience.
In controlled laboratory environments, it is extensively studied for its role in neutralizing reactive oxygen species (ROS), maintaining redox homeostasis, and protecting cellular components from oxidative damage. Researchers utilize this compound to investigate how antioxidant systems support cellular integrity, particularly in models involving environmental stress, metabolic activity, and aging-related oxidative imbalance. These mechanisms are fundamental in studies related to anti-aging research pathways and cellular defense systems.
Detoxification and Cellular Protection Pathways
Glutathione plays a critical role in cellular detoxification processes, particularly within liver-associated models. Laboratory studies examine how it participates in phase II detoxification pathways, supporting the conjugation and elimination of metabolic byproducts and xenobiotics. These insights are essential in understanding how biological systems maintain internal balance and protect against toxic accumulation.
